A fixed bridge is a type of dental prosthesis that is permanently attached to adjacent teeth or implants, providing support and restoring the function and appearance of missing teeth.

In the field of dentistry, the term fixed bridge refers to a dental restoration used to replace one or more missing teeth. This type of prosthetic is permanently cemented onto the adjacent teeth, known as abutments, providing a stable and durable solution for those who have lost teeth due to various reasons such as decay, injury, or periodontal disease. The fixed bridge serves not only to restore the aesthetic appearance of the smile but also to improve functionality, allowing individuals to chew and speak more effectively.A fixed bridge typically consists of two main components: the pontic and the abutments. The pontic is the artificial tooth that fills the gap left by the missing tooth, while the abutments are the natural teeth that support the bridge. The process of getting a fixed bridge usually requires multiple visits to the dentist. During the first appointment, the dentist will prepare the abutment teeth by removing a portion of enamel to accommodate the crowns that will be placed over them. Impressions of the teeth are then taken to create a custom bridge that fits perfectly in the patient's mouth.Once the bridge is fabricated, which may take a couple of weeks, the patient returns to the dentist for the final placement. The dentist will ensure that the fit is correct and make any necessary adjustments before permanently cementing the fixed bridge in place. One of the significant advantages of a fixed bridge is that it does not require the removal of any other teeth, making it a conservative option for tooth replacement.Moreover, a fixed bridge can help maintain the shape of the face and prevent the remaining teeth from shifting out of position. When a tooth is lost, the surrounding teeth may begin to tilt or move into the empty space, which can lead to misalignment and further dental issues. By placing a fixed bridge, patients can avoid these complications and preserve their oral health.However, it is essential to note that proper oral hygiene practices must be maintained to ensure the longevity of a fixed bridge. Patients are encouraged to brush and floss regularly, paying special attention to the area around the bridge to prevent plaque buildup and gum disease. Regular dental check-ups are also crucial for monitoring the condition of the bridge and the health of the surrounding teeth.In conclusion, a fixed bridge is an effective and reliable solution for individuals facing tooth loss. It not only enhances the aesthetics of a person's smile but also restores functionality, allowing them to enjoy their favorite foods and communicate without hesitation. With proper care and maintenance, a fixed bridge can last for many years, contributing to overall dental health and well-being. Therefore, anyone considering tooth replacement options should consult with their dentist to determine if a fixed bridge is the right choice for their specific needs.
